From 61bbd406c5ce0de2f02cbb8a16a60a1cfe2f6a26 Mon Sep 17 00:00:00 2001 From: Nick Rout Date: Thu, 15 Dec 2022 10:32:31 +0200 Subject: [PATCH] Fix ThemeTest --- .../apps/nowinandroid/core/designsystem/ThemeTest.kt | 12 ++++++++++-- 1 file changed, 10 insertions(+), 2 deletions(-) diff --git a/core/designsystem/src/androidTest/java/com/google/samples/apps/nowinandroid/core/designsystem/ThemeTest.kt b/core/designsystem/src/androidTest/java/com/google/samples/apps/nowinandroid/core/designsystem/ThemeTest.kt index 50a96050d..da13f6a6e 100644 --- a/core/designsystem/src/androidTest/java/com/google/samples/apps/nowinandroid/core/designsystem/ThemeTest.kt +++ b/core/designsystem/src/androidTest/java/com/google/samples/apps/nowinandroid/core/designsystem/ThemeTest.kt @@ -209,7 +209,11 @@ class ThemeTest { darkTheme = false, androidTheme = true ) { - val colorScheme = LightAndroidColorScheme + val colorScheme = if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.S) { + dynamicLightColorScheme(LocalContext.current) + } else { + LightAndroidColorScheme + } assertColorSchemesEqual(colorScheme, MaterialTheme.colorScheme) val gradientColors = if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.S) { GradientColors() @@ -234,7 +238,11 @@ class ThemeTest { darkTheme = true, androidTheme = true ) { - val colorScheme = DarkAndroidColorScheme + val colorScheme = if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.S) { + dynamicDarkColorScheme(LocalContext.current) + } else { + DarkAndroidColorScheme + } assertColorSchemesEqual(colorScheme, MaterialTheme.colorScheme) val gradientColors = if (Build.VERSION.SDK_INT >= Build.VERSION_CODES.S) { GradientColors()